Sanchez chosen in first round

 Temple guard Pepe Sanchez was selected by Atlantic City yesterday with the final pick of the first round, No. 11 overall, in the United States Basketball League draft.
Seven area players were chosen in the 88-player draft to help stock the 11-team summer professional league. The USBL offers a chance to high-caliber college players and others who are ignored or overlooked by the NBA and other pro leagues.
Atlantic City used its second and fourth picks to select Villanova's Malik Allen (No. 21 overall) and Penn's Matt Langel (No. 41).
Also chosen were: Temple's Lamont Barnes by New Jersey (second round, No. 20); Delaware's Mike Pegues by Washington (fourth, No. 44); Penn's Michael Jordan by Pennsylvania (fifth, No. 49); and Villanova's Brian Lynch by New Jersey (sixth, No. 60).
Oklahoma chose Oklahoma State point guard Doug Gottlieb with the first overall pick.
The regular season opens April 21 and continues through June 25.
